Building Billion-Tap Filters: Prism Signal Processing
Signal processing engineers recognize two main classes of filter: finite impulse response (FIR) and infinite impulse response (IIR), each with distinct properties. The Prism is a new filter type that combines the best of both: the numerical stability and linear phase of FIR together with the low-cost calculation of IIR. Here, we show how to build ultranarrowband FIR filters containing over one billion samples (taps) using a sequence of Prisms. While designing and operating equivalent conventional FIR filters would require supercomputer resources, these Prism filters are designed instantly and implemented on a single field-programmable gate array (FPGA).
